mirror of
https://github.com/actualbudget/actual.git
synced 2026-03-22 00:13:45 -05:00
* fix(csv-import): trim whitespace from amount strings before parsing looselyParseAmount relies on a regex anchored at $ to detect decimal markers. Trailing whitespace (e.g. from Excel-saved CSVs) shifts the pattern match so a thousands separator is misidentified as a decimal point, producing wildly wrong values. Adding trim() at the top of the function eliminates trailing/leading whitespace before any regex logic runs. Fixes actualbudget/actual#7121 * chore: add release notes for #7149